Author: bklaas
Date: Wed Mar 16 19:26:36 2011
New Revision: 9371
URL: http://svn.slimdevices.com/jive?rev=9371&view=rev
Log:
Move notify_firmwareAvailable() from meta to applet file, because is wasn't
firing from the meta file
Should be harmless, but I will test this a little further in the coming 24h
Modified:
7.6/trunk/squeezeplay/src/squeezeplay_squeezeos/share/applets/SetupFirmwareUpgrade/SetupFirmwareUpgradeApplet.lua
7.6/trunk/squeezeplay/src/squeezeplay_squeezeos/share/applets/SetupFirmwareUpgrade/SetupFirmwareUpgradeMeta.lua
Modified:
7.6/trunk/squeezeplay/src/squeezeplay_squeezeos/share/applets/SetupFirmwareUpgrade/SetupFirmwareUpgradeApplet.lua
URL:
http://svn.slimdevices.com/jive/7.6/trunk/squeezeplay/src/squeezeplay_squeezeos/share/applets/SetupFirmwareUpgrade/SetupFirmwareUpgradeApplet.lua?rev=9371&r1=9370&r2=9371&view=diff
==============================================================================
---
7.6/trunk/squeezeplay/src/squeezeplay_squeezeos/share/applets/SetupFirmwareUpgrade/SetupFirmwareUpgradeApplet.lua
(original)
+++
7.6/trunk/squeezeplay/src/squeezeplay_squeezeos/share/applets/SetupFirmwareUpgrade/SetupFirmwareUpgradeApplet.lua
Wed Mar 16 19:26:36 2011
@@ -63,6 +63,28 @@
oo.class(_M, Applet)
+function init(self)
+ jnt:subscribe(self)
+
+end
+
+
+function notify_firmwareAvailable(self, server)
+ local url, force = server:getUpgradeUrl()
+
+ if force and not url then
+ log:warn("sometimes force is true but url is nil, seems like a
server bug: server:", server)
+ end
+ if force and url then
+ local player = appletManager:callService("getCurrentPlayer")
+
+ if player and player:getSlimServer() == server then
+ self:firmwareUpgrade(server)
+ end
+ end
+end
+
+
function _firmwareVersion(self, url)
local machine = System:getMachine()
Modified:
7.6/trunk/squeezeplay/src/squeezeplay_squeezeos/share/applets/SetupFirmwareUpgrade/SetupFirmwareUpgradeMeta.lua
URL:
http://svn.slimdevices.com/jive/7.6/trunk/squeezeplay/src/squeezeplay_squeezeos/share/applets/SetupFirmwareUpgrade/SetupFirmwareUpgradeMeta.lua?rev=9371&r1=9370&r2=9371&view=diff
==============================================================================
---
7.6/trunk/squeezeplay/src/squeezeplay_squeezeos/share/applets/SetupFirmwareUpgrade/SetupFirmwareUpgradeMeta.lua
(original)
+++
7.6/trunk/squeezeplay/src/squeezeplay_squeezeos/share/applets/SetupFirmwareUpgrade/SetupFirmwareUpgradeMeta.lua
Wed Mar 16 19:26:36 2011
@@ -66,23 +66,6 @@
end
-function notify_firmwareAvailable(meta, server)
- local url, force = server:getUpgradeUrl()
-
-
- if force and not url then
- log:warn("sometimes force is true but url is nil, seems like a
server bug: server:", server)
- end
- if force and url then
- local player = appletManager:callService("getCurrentPlayer")
-
- if player and player:getSlimServer() == server then
- appletManager:callService("firmwareUpgrade",
player:getSlimServer())
- end
- end
-end
-
-
--[[
=head1 LICENSE
_______________________________________________
Jive-checkins mailing list
[email protected]
http://lists.slimdevices.com/mailman/listinfo/jive-checkins